  • Vehicle Equipment: For vehicles WITHOUT trailer hitch — spec'd for X3 F25 vehicles that were NOT factory-ordered with the towing package. Vehicles with a factory trailer hitch use a heavier-rate spring to compensate for tongue weight; fitting the wrong spring will cause ride-height and handling issues. Check your vehicle's original build sheet or rear bumper for a tow-hitch receiver before ordering.
  • Suspension: For vehicles WITHOUT sports suspension — designed for standard-comfort-suspension BMW X3 F25 models. M Sport and BMW Performance-equipped vehicles use stiffer, shorter springs with different spring rates — fitting standard springs to an M Sport vehicle will raise the ride height noticeably and alter the handling character.
  • Spring Design: Coil Spring, constant wire diameter — traditional cylindrical coil spring with uniform wire thickness throughout the coil. Provides a linear spring rate (consistent stiffness regardless of compression) — the classic OEM design for comfort-tuned suspension. Differs from progressive-rate springs (variable wire diameter/coil spacing) which stiffen under heavy compression.
  • Length: 375 mm — uncompressed free length of each spring. Critical dimension that determines ride height — installing an incorrect-length spring will raise or lower the rear of the vehicle from its design height, affecting headlamp aim, handling balance, and tire clearance.
  • Diameter: 122 mm — outer coil diameter. Must match the factory spring seat dimensions in both the upper and lower mounts to seat correctly.
  • Thickness 1: 13 mm — wire/coil diameter of the spring material. Determines the spring rate — thicker wire equals stiffer spring. The 13 mm spec is matched to the X3 F25's weight and weight distribution.

  • Why Sold as a Pair: Coil springs should NEVER be replaced individually. A single new spring paired with an older/sagging spring creates uneven ride height, pulls the vehicle to one side, causes uneven tire wear, and compromises handling balance. This listing reflects the correct replacement quantity — one purchase = one complete rear-axle coil spring job.
  • Replacement Recommendation: Common failure points — sagging springs (noticeable rear-end drop over time, especially when loaded) or outright spring fractures (often at the bottom coil, with a loud "clunk" and visibly uneven rear stance). A professional four-wheel alignment is recommended after installation. Best practice: replace both rear shock absorbers at the same time — worn shocks often accompany sagging springs, and the labor to access one is the labor to access both.
  • Safety Note: Coil spring installation requires a heavy-duty spring compressor and proper safety precautions. A compressed coil spring stores substantial kinetic energy — improper handling can cause serious injury. Job best done by a qualified mechanic with the right tools.
